Technical Account Manager
The interview process was unprofessional and communication was poor. Most interviewers seemed unprepared and the process felt chaotic. One interview even included a ten minute rant about AI from the interviewer, which took away time for the actual interview. I went through multiple rounds, twice, for two separate TAM roles. After the recruiter told me I was a final candidate, I was ghosted.

Technical Account Manager
It was a 3 stage process. HR, hiring Manager, and then director. I went through all 3 stages however after I interviewed with the director the company stopped responding to any emails or requests for feedback despite going through multiple contacts. Its understandable to not get a job, but ghosting feedback when your through to the final stage is poor.

Technical Account Manager
It will be about 3 to 5 interviews in total. First, there's an HR round, then interviews with Hiring Managers. After that, you'll have Technical Interviews. If they like you in the final round, which is a panel interview, but you don't quite meet their standards, they might suggest you for a different role within the company. If that happens, you'll have another 2-3 interviews for that other position.
